Sobre este artículo

London: Jennings and Chaplin, 1834. Hardcover. Fair. Spine reads: Landscape Annual 1834. 280, [6] p., interspersed with plates. 20 cm. Engraved title and 26 other engraved plates. Green leather. All edges gilt. Spine darkened, some wear with bumped corners. Ink signature on front pastedown. Dampstains and foxing.

Itinerary includes Clermont Ferrand, Port du Chateau, Thiers, Le Puy, Chateau de Polignac, Vic, Aurillac, Montpellier, Nismes Amphitheatre, Avignon, Pont Benéze, Villeneuve, Orange, Lyons.
